Town of Gospić
Gospić is a town in Lika, Croatia. It is the seat of the Lika-Senj County.Photo: INekic, CC BY-SA 4.0.
- Type: town in Croatia with 11,500 residents
- Description: urban municipality in Lika-Senj County, Croatia

Budak
Village
Budak is a village in the Gospić municipality in the Lika region in central Croatia. It is located near Gospić, connected by the D25 highway. The 1712–14 census of Lika and Krbava registered 237 inhabitants, out of whom 114 were Catholic Carniolans, 45 were Catholic Croats, 45 were Catholic Bunjevci, 15 were unknown and 11 Catholicized "Turks". Budak is situated 5 km north of Town of Gospić.
